Developing a VLE Solution

All schools aim to provide access to e-learning resources both in and out of school. The challenge is to select the Virtual Learning Environment solution both for today and the future. There are various ways that can achieve the essential requirements, however the future of the VLE is evolving out of Microsoft SharePoint, which is managing access to numerous Microsoft and third party applications including Microsoft Sharepoint Learning Kit and Akhter's Vidflow - video on demand and broadcast solution, plus SIMS integration.

Applications built on SharePointTM continue to expand the opportunities for employing dynamic learning materials whether in the classroom, school library, or learning at home via remote access from the school.

With SharePointTM set to form the backbone of new application growth it is an obvious route to ensure that the VLE proves a lasting investment. The challenge is to select a supplier, who will implement a VLE based solution to fit in with school resources and requirements both for today and the years to come. On-going financial costs, tie-in to suppliers, and the scope for accommodating changing school needs and incorporating new applications all need to be considered in choosing the VLE and selecting a supplier.

Key facilities that can be incorporated in the VLE include:

  • Work assignment and grading
  • Document collaboration
  • Internal glossary Wiki of school information
  • School Calendar
  • Discussion forum by any topic
  • Alerts to changes in documents
  • Class attendee lists
  • MySite - with personal and public view
  • Key word search over school network
  • Local and remote access for Teachers, Pupils and Parents
  • Intranet and Internet access
  • Video on demand (Akhter Vidflow)
  • SIMS connectivity

Managing Assignments

The Akhter VLE enables teachers to assign, deliver, collect and grade assignments to students with minimum fuss and administration. Where documents are fully SCORM compliant, so you can use SLK to mark assignments based on content imported from other sources and collect the results data for analysis and student development.

Akhter setup the SharePointTM environment, which allows users to work in a web environment. An SQL database is used to store and track the documents and grades etc. As a learning environment this enhances the teacher and student interaction and makes it simpler, more interactive, easy to monitor and maintain. With previous versions of VLE the lack of resources limited scope for success. Now that content is not a problem, teachers can go online and download from resources that include video.

Once the Work is created, stored within SharePointTM, it can then be assigned using SLK components, completed by the student, submitted for assessment, graded and sent back to the student for review all electronically, creating a paperless work environment. Choosing the Route for Independence

Akhter recommend that schools manage their own VLE system in-house. The independence of hosting SharePointTM from the School ensures that ICT/Network Managers retain full control of data and can evolve their system without delay. With Akhter, school ICT managers retain their expertise in-house and can readily adapt to accommodate future needs. Another advantage in managing the VLE in-house, is that schools avoid on-going hosting service costs that are often levied on an annual per pupil basis. Where initial set-up costs in some instances can be higher, tailoring the system to suit the school, independence to adapt, and no hosting annual fees mean that long-term the independent solution will ultimately prove the best value.
